Mortar Mix Lowes. how to mix mortar with quikrete: Each of the standard mortar mixes— types n, m, s, and o —has different performance characteristics for different building applications. mortar is the bonding material between bricks, concrete block, stone, and many other masonry materials. type o mortar mix has relatively low compressive strength, at about 350 psi. It is made from portland cement, lime, sand, and water in varying ratios. Mortar mix consists of a uniformly blended mixture of fine sand and type n masonry cement and can be used for laying brick, block or stone. To mix mortar for tile,. how to mix mortar for tile? sakrete® type n mortar mix is a preblended mixture of sand and masonry cement or sand, lime and portland cement. For tiling, a thinner mortar mix, often referred to as thinset, is used.
